Cool Installing molding clips

I would like to speak with someone that has knowledge or experience with molding clips for the front fender of a 1984 Ninety Eight.
Once the molding comes off because of the deteriorating clip, it is difficult to determine what actually held it in place. By looking at the new clips that I have I am thinking that there may be push nuts that held it in place inside of the fender. To make things more confusing the new clips have two different type studs on each side of the clip...obviously one side or the other will have to be cut off. One stud is solid, the other is hollow with a tapered end and slots to allow it to contract, but the end is not flared as to keep it from retracting from the hole in the fender.

Those clips are correct and do not have to be cut.... The hollow end goes thru the sheet metal and then the solid pin is tapped inward to spread the hollow end of the clip to hold it in place...... The trim piece is then snapped into place over the clips.....
